邻苯二甲酸二(2-乙基)己酯诱导隐睾对SD幼鼠睾丸生殖细胞凋亡的影响

摘    要:目的探讨环境内分泌干扰物邻苯二甲酸二(2-乙基)己酯D(i2-ethylhexy1)phthalate,DEHP]作用于SD孕鼠后,对哺乳期雄性幼鼠睾丸组织中生殖细胞凋亡及凋亡基因Bax和Bcl-2表达的影响。方法将30只妊娠第12.5天的SD孕鼠随机分正常对照组、玉米油对照组和DEHP诱导隐睾组,每组10只。玉米油对照组和DEHP诱导隐睾组自妊娠第12.5~19.5天分别每日灌胃玉米油(2 ml)和DEHP(500 mg/kg),正常对照组不给药。取各组出生后第20天的雄性幼鼠睾丸组织,采用Q-PCR法检测睾丸组织中Bax和Bcl-2基因的水平,流式细胞术检测睾丸生殖细胞的凋亡情况。结果 DEHP诱导隐睾组幼鼠睾丸组织中Bax基因mRNA的水平显著高于两对照组(P<0.000 1),Bcl-2基因mRNA的水平显著低于两对照组(P<0.01);DEHP诱导隐睾组幼鼠睾丸生殖细胞凋亡百分率显著高于两对照组(P<0.000 1)。结论孕期暴露环境内分泌干扰物DEHP可引起雄性子代发生隐睾,且隐睾鼠睾丸生殖细胞凋亡率增加,隐睾子代睾丸组织中凋亡基因Bax和Bcl-2的表达有改变,推测其改变可能参与了生殖细胞的凋亡过程,并可能与隐睾继发的远期不育有关。

Effect of di-2-(ethylhexy1)phthalate-induced cryptorchidism on apoptosis of germ cells in infant SD rats
Abstract:Objective To analyze the apoptosis of germ cells and the expression of Bax / Bcl-2 in testes of infant male rats with cryptorchidism induced by maternal exposure to di-2(-ethylhexy1)phthalate(DEHP).Methods Thirty healthy SD rats on day 12.5 after pregnancy were randomly divided into normal control,coin oil control and DEHP-exposure groups,ten for each.The rats in corn oil and DEHP-exposure groups were treated with corn oil and DEHP by gavage,each at a dosage of 500 mg / kg,once a day on gestation days(GD)12.5 ~ 19.5,respectively,while those in normal control group were untreated.Testes of infant male rats were collected on post-natal day(PND)20 then determined for expression levels of Bax and Bcl-2 genes by Q-PCR,and for apoptosis of germ cells by flow cytometry.Results The expression level of Bax mRNA in DEHP-exposure group was significantly higher(P < 0.001),while that of Bcl-2 mRNA was significantly lower,than those in two control groups(P < 0.01).However,the apoptosis rate of germ cells in DEHPexposure group was significantly higher than those in two control groups(P < 0.000 1).Conclusion Maternal exposure to DEHP induced cryptorchidism in male offspring,which promoted the apoptosis of germ cells.Meanwhile,the expressions of Bax and Bcl-2 in testis tissue of rats with cryptorchidism,which was speculated to involve the apoptosis of germ cells and be related to secondary infecundity in future.
